+ /*
+ * If no depth buffer is bound, send the utility function the default
+ * format for no bound depth (PIPE_FORMAT_NONE).
+ */
+ enum pipe_format depth_format = fb->zsbuf ?
+ fb->zsbuf->format : PIPE_FORMAT_NONE;
+ const struct util_format_description *depth_desc =
+ util_format_description(depth_format);
+
+ if (lp->framebuffer.zsbuf && lp->framebuffer.zsbuf->context != pipe) {
+ debug_printf("Illegal setting of fb state with zsbuf created in "
+ "another context\n");
+ }
+ for (i = 0; i < fb->nr_cbufs; i++) {
+ if (lp->framebuffer.cbufs[i] &&
+ lp->framebuffer.cbufs[i]->context != pipe) {
+ debug_printf("Illegal setting of fb state with cbuf %d created in "
+ "another context\n", i);
+ }
+ }